If you’re driving a 2016 Ford Focus, you know that maintaining your engine’s oil pump chain is crucial for keeping everything running smoothly. These chains play a vital role in ensuring that oil circulates properly, lubricating key components of your engine to prevent wear and tear. To keep your oil pump chain in top shape, it’s important to regularly check for any signs of wear, such as unusual noises from the engine, a drop in oil pressure, or a warning light on your dashboard. If you notice any of these symptoms, it’s a good idea to inspect or replace the oil pump chain to avoid further damage to your engine. When replacing an oil pump chain, it’s essential to have a few related products and tools on hand to ensure a smooth repair. You might need a new oil pump, chain tensioner, or gaskets to avoid leaks once everything is back in place. Special tools like a chain breaker or a torque wrench can be invaluable for precise adjustments and safe assembly, so make sure to grab those from your toolbox. And remember, safety first! Always wear safety goggles and gloves to protect yourself from oil splashes and sharp edges, and make sure the engine is cool before starting — nobody wants to get burned by hot parts while tackling this DIY job!
